Bailey is a quaint Colorado mountain town located at the base of Kenosha Pass in the central foothills of the Rocky Mountains. With elevations ranging from 7,770 feet above sea level to over 9,000 feet, the residents of this mountain town enjoy unadulterated views of the mountains. Located just 45 minutes outside of the western suburbs of Denver, Bailey offers mountain living just far enough from the hustle and bustle of the city, yet still convenient to restaurants, shopping and other amenities the city has to offer. Park County was founded in 1861 and is home to approximately 17,000 Colorado residents. Park County is well known for Kenosha Pass, Guanella Pass, Boreas Pass, Mosquito Pass, and also the Colorado town of South Park made famous by television show creators Trey Parker, Matt Stone, and Brian Graden.
